How General Contractors Save You Money
Engaging a general contractor can significantly reduce renovation costs through their knowledge and professional relationships. They possess thorough knowledge of the construction industry, permitting them to obtain materials at lower prices than private homeowners could find. This is generally due to their established supplier partnerships and ability to buy in bulk. Furthermore, general contractors grasp the intricacies of overseeing projects, which reduces time-consuming setbacks and eliminates going over budget.
Their expertise enables accurate cost estimation, making homeowners fully informed of potential costs from the start. By managing the renovation process, general contractors skillfully manage resources, streamline labor, and prevent unnecessary costs. Furthermore, their understanding of local requirements and permits reduces the risk of fines or rework, further saving money. Essentially, engaging a general contractor not only introduces specialized skills to the renovation but also acts as a crucial financial safety net, ensuring that the project remains within budget while achieving desired outcomes.

Navigating Permits and Regulations With Ease
What steps can homeowners take to ensure their renovation meets local requirements? One of the most effective ways is to hire a general contractor who is familiar with the intricacies of local building codes and permit requirements. These skilled professionals carry the know-how to handle the often challenging terrain of permits, making certain that all essential applications are completed properly and within the required timeframe.
A professional contractor can additionally determine which permits are needed based on the scale of the renovation work, helping to avoid costly fines or project delays. They stay updated on shifts in building codes, providing peace of mind that the work complies with present building requirements. Moreover, their established relationships with municipal officials can accelerate permit approvals. By leveraging the expertise of a qualified contractor, property owners can concentrate on their vision while maintaining regulatory adherence, ultimately saving time and money in the overall process.

Frequently Asked Questions
What Credentials Should I Seek in a General Contractor?
When choosing a construction contractor, you should focus on essential criteria such as appropriate licensing, insurance coverage, a strong portfolio of previous work, strong client references, and strong communication abilities to ensure a successful remodeling project.
How Do I Communicate My Vision to the Contractor Effectively
To clearly communicate ideas to a contractor, one must utilize clear visuals, detailed descriptions, and open dialogue. Consistent updates and feedback sessions improve understanding, ensuring both parties align on project goals and expectations across the full renovation process.
What Key Elements Should I Include in My Contract With a General Contractor?
The agreement with a general contractor should include timelines, project scope, materials specifications, payment schedules, warranties, and dispute resolution processes. Clearly communicating expectations guarantees alignment and reduces potential misunderstandings throughout the renovation process.
How Can I Verify a Contractor's References and Past Work?
To confirm a contractor's references and past work, it is advisable to get in touch with past clients, request project photos, and review online feedback. Furthermore, visiting completed projects can provide firsthand insight into the contractor's quality and reliability.
What Occurs if My Renovation Project Goes Over Budget?
When a renovation goes over budget, the homeowner is likely to face unplanned financial burdens, calling for modifications in financing or project parameters. Clear communication with the contractor and re-evaluation of priorities can prove effective in managing the circumstances.
